FIORT WAYNE, Ind. (WANE) - The Fort Wayne Police Department is investigating an armed robbery at a downtown bar early Friday morning.
Police were called to the Brass Rail in the 1100 block of Broadway shortly before 3:30 Friday morning.
Police said a man took an undisclosed amount of cash from the bar. The bar was closed at the time of the robbery. Officers on scene told NewsChannel 15 the only person inside was the bartender.
Police did not have a suspect description. They said the suspect was covered up during the robbery.
No injuries were reported.
The incident remains under investigation. Anyone with information is asked to call the Fort Wayne Police Department or Crime Stoppers .
